Job description

Position: Power & Analog Design Engineer II

Location: McKinney, TX, United States. Address: 2501 W University Dr. Wing D Bldg.

Employment Type: Onsite. U.S. citizen required. Security clearance: DoD Secret required at day 1.

Responsibilities
  • Assist with architecture development at the circuit card level.
  • Design, analyze, test, and document analog and power conversion circuitry.
  • Partner with senior engineers and ECAD drafters on stack‑up definition, layout, and routing activities.
  • Support integration and verification activities in engineering laboratories.
  • Provide product test and troubleshooting support.
  • Understand and report execution status to the planned budget and schedule.
  • Engage in professional growth and development.
Qualifications - Required
  • Degree in Science, Technology, Engineering or Mathematics (STEM) and a minimum of 2 years of prior relevant experience.
  • Experience with non‑isolated converter topologies including buck, boost, or buck‑boost.
  • Experience designing analog electronics (FETs/BJTs, op‑amps, filters, clock/data termination, comparator circuits).
  • Proficiency with simulation tools (MATLAB, MathCAD, Mathematica, or similar).
  • U.S. citizenship; ability to obtain and maintain a DoD Secret security clearance.
Qualifications - Preferred
  • Advanced degree in Electrical Engineering or related STEM field (counts as 2 years experience).
  • Design experience with voltages >400V and/or power >10kW.
  • Experience with three‑phase power systems, power factor control, and inverter/rectifier development.
  • Familiarity with military specifications.
  • Experience with circuit simulators (SIMPLIS, SABER) and ECAD tools (Siemens Xpedition: xDX Designer, xPCB Layout, Hyperlynx).
  • Guided ECAD personnel through PWB layout of power circuitry and technical drawing creation.
  • Strong technical communication and documentation skills.
  • Proficiency with lab equipment (power supplies, electronic loads, multimeters, signal sources, oscilloscopes, spectrum analyzers).
  • Demonstrated ability to lead design efforts or small teams.
